Kheir Clinic is committed to providing culturally and linguistically-sensitive quality healthcare and human services to the underserved and uninsured residents of Los Angeles.

Kheir Clinic was established in 1986 to serve as a bridge between low-income, recently-immigrated, non-English speaking Korean community and local health and social service providers. Today, Kheir is a broad-based agency providing comprehensive health care for a diverse population through its 7 Clinics (Federally Qualified Health Center sites), Adult Day Health Care Center and Patient Resources Department.

MISSION :

Kheir’s mission is to increase and provide access to culturally and linguistically-sensitive quality primary healthcare and human services support to the underserved and uninsured residents of Southern California.

DENTAL DIRECTOR ASSIGNMENT SUMMARY :

Responsible for administering, maintaining, and expanding a program of primary and preventive dental care for a Federally Qualified Health Center (FQHC). The Dental Director supervises the dental staff of Kheir Clinic and represents the dental staff to the Chief Medical Officer / Medical Director (CMO). The Dental Director provides dental advice and counsel to the CMO and strategic counsel to Organizational leadership. The Dental Director interfaces with external agencies regarding oral health initiatives as appropriate. The Dental Director will serve as a role model to dental staff and create a positive working environment. In addition, the Dental Director performs a variety of administrative and patient treatment duties to ensure the delivery of dental services to clients.

  • DENTAL DIRECTOR 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S / RESPONSIBILITIES :

  • Provide direction of dental services, which includes the development of protocols, standard procedures, and management of patient-related activities. Participate in management team meetings and strategic planning activities.
  • Design, develop, and implement appropriate dental department policies, protocols, and procedures that comply with the most current accepted professional standards.
  • Review the dental policy and procedure manual annually.
  • Ensures all dentists can provide dental services to all age ranges with comfort and care.
  • Supervise and serve as a role model to dental staff in multiple locations. Conduct performance, peer, and competency evaluations via chart audit, direct observation, and analysis of patient satisfaction surveys. Supervise dentists via goal setting, coaching, and mentoring to achieve organizational goals.
  • Collaborate with Credentialing Staff to ensure all dental staff have and maintain appropriate credentials and certification.
  • Evaluate and manage dentist schedules to meet patient needs and organizational goals.
  • Create a culture of team-based care to deliver quality care and patient safety.
  • Efficiently coordinate and monitor assigned dental CQI activities and report as directed.
  • Report and adhere to data and other information required by Federal, State, County, and Local regulations.
  • Competently and appropriately present patients with their dental treatment plan and / or treatment options.
  • Provide dental advice to providers and the executive team as needed.
  • Attend required meetings, trainings, or functions as requested.
  • Effectively assist the dental staff in the development and training of educational programs for staff and patients.
  • Ensure facilities and equipment are maintained in compliance with Local, State, and Federal regulatory requirements.
  • Perform other related and / or necessary tasks to achieve clinic goals and objectives, as directed by the Executive Team.
  • Personal-Team-Organization :

    Proficient in all aspects of general dentistry including the ability to perform selected specialty services. Specifically, the provider should possess the expertise and competency to perform the following :

  • Assist in patient scheduling to assure dental clinic productivity and appropriate management of dental patients.
  • Communicate dental treatment information to patients, parents or guardians, and clinical staff clearly and effectively.
  • Diagnose pathological or irregular oral conditions.
  • Document and chart the patient's dental records appropriately, using EDR and the ability to effectively use practice management software (Dentrix) to schedule, chart, document, and bill.
  • Interpret radiographs; examine, diagnose, and treatment plan diseases and abnormalities and disorders of the oral and facial structure.
  • Perform routine preventive, periodontal, oral surgery, endodontic, and prosthodontics treatment.
  • Provide quality dental services to patients efficiently.
  • Provides limited supervision of dental staff assigned to their clinic location and oversees management of equipment and supplies.
  • Refer to specialist(s) when required.
  • Restore the health and function of carious and defective teeth and administer anesthesia as needed to carry out the procedures.
